Brief summary

This was a single-center, open-label, exploratory self-controlled study evaluating NatureU Sweet Dream on sleep outcomes in adults with mild to moderate sleep disturbance. Seventeen participants were enrolled, 2 participants were lost to follow-up, and 15 participants provided valid effectiveness data. Participants completed two independent test-food sessions using wearable sleep monitoring. The comparator session used a commercially available melatonin product, and the test-product session used NatureU Sweet Dream. The main outcomes were deep sleep duration and deep sleep percentage measured by a wearable device and exported through the Huawei Health application. No adverse reactions were reported during the study.

Detailed description

The study evaluated the effect of NatureU Sweet Dream, an oral functional food product containing GABA and Lactium, on sleep outcomes. During the screening period, study staff explained the study procedures, product intake method, and wearable monitoring method, and participants signed informed consent before enrollment. Participants were issued a Huawei Band 8 wearable device and the study product. Participants maintained normal diet and routines, avoided alcohol, and used the wearable device for sleep monitoring. In each independent test-food session, participants avoided excessive exercise 2 hours before sleep, took the assigned product with warm water 1 hour before sleep, turned off light sources before sleep, and exported sleep monitoring data the next morning from the Huawei Health application. Study enrollment started on April 15, 2024. Primary completion and last follow-up occurred on April 17, 2024. This exploratory study had no blinding and was intended to generate preliminary within-participant evidence for sleep-related outcomes.

Interventions

DIETARY_SUPPLEMENTNatureU Sweet Dream

NatureU Sweet Dream is an oral functional food product containing GABA and Lactium. Participants took the product with warm water 1 hour before sleep during the test-product session.

DIETARY_SUPPLEMENTCommercially Available Melatonin Product

The comparator was a commercially available melatonin product taken during the comparator session.

Inclusion criteria

* Signed informed consent before the study and understood the study content, procedures, and possible adverse reactions. * Adult participant with mild to moderate sleep disturbance. * Able and willing to use the wearable sleep monitoring device according to study instructions. * Able to maintain normal diet and routine habits during the study. * Able to avoid alcohol during the study period. * Able to avoid excessive exercise 2 hours before sleep during test nights. * Able to take the assigned product with warm water 1 hour before sleep during test nights. * Willing to complete the full study procedures and provide sleep monitoring data.

Exclusion criteria

* Known allergy or hypersensitivity to the study product, comparator product, or any related ingredients. * Severe sleep disorder or other condition judged by the investigator to make participation inappropriate. * Acute or chronic illness that could affect sleep assessment or participant safety. * Use of medications, supplements, or procedures that could affect sleep outcomes during the study period. * Alcohol intake or other behavior likely to interfere with sleep testing. * Inability to use the wearable monitoring device or mobile application as required. * Serious protocol deviation or inability to tolerate the test food. * Any factor that could seriously affect study results. * Any other reason judged by the investigator to require withdrawal or exclusion.
